Living costs & local context

Budget context for Palm Desert city, California

Median monthly gross rent$1,7782020–2024 ACS · 2024 dollars · margin of error ±$53
Median household income$77,5132020–2024 ACS · 2024 dollars · margin of error ±$7,228
Resident population estimate51,9902020–2024 ACS · margin of error ±43
California price level110.7BEA regional price parity · 2024 · US = 100

Gross rent combines contract rent with the estimated average monthly cost of tenant-paid utilities and fuels. It describes occupied rental housing, not current asking rents, student accommodation or the cost of a room in a shared home. Household income is not an individual worker’s salary.

The state price index compares the overall price of goods and services with the national average. An index of 110.7 is approximately 10.7% above the national price level. It is context for planning, not a multiplier for a personal budget or a cost-adjusted salary.

Sources: 2024 ACS five-year public summary files, tables B25064, B19013 and B01003; BEA 2024 regional price parities. Retrieved September 9, 2026. Plan your study and travel

  • Confirm every teaching and placement address, not just the institution’s administrative address.
  • Check the commute at actual class times, including the journey home from evening sessions.
  • Ask whether practical or clinical sessions need daytime attendance even if the classroom teaching is flexible.
  • Compare your complete training budget, including tools, transport and time away from paid work.
